Linux localhost 5.4.0-198-generic #218-Ubuntu SMP Fri Sep 27 20:18:53 UTC 2024 x86_64
Apache/2.4.41 (Ubuntu)
: 23.92.16.63 | : 172.70.114.232
Cant Read [ /etc/named.conf ]
8.1.5
www-data
www.github.com/MadExploits
Terminal
AUTO ROOT
Adminer
Backdoor Destroyer
Linux Exploit
Lock Shell
Lock File
Create User
CREATE RDP
PHP Mailer
BACKCONNECT
UNLOCK SHELL
HASH IDENTIFIER
CPANEL RESET
CREATE WP USER
README
+ Create Folder
+ Create File
/
usr /
lib /
node_modules /
npm /
node_modules /
tar /
lib /
[ HOME SHELL ]
Name
Size
Permission
Action
create.js
2.34
KB
-rw-r--r--
extract.js
2.79
KB
-rw-r--r--
get-write-flag.js
921
B
-rw-r--r--
header.js
8.94
KB
-rw-r--r--
high-level-opt.js
760
B
-rw-r--r--
large-numbers.js
2.18
KB
-rw-r--r--
list.js
3.15
KB
-rw-r--r--
mkdir.js
5.36
KB
-rw-r--r--
mode-fix.js
649
B
-rw-r--r--
normalize-unicode.js
413
B
-rw-r--r--
normalize-windows-path.js
410
B
-rw-r--r--
pack.js
9.45
KB
-rw-r--r--
parse.js
14.29
KB
-rw-r--r--
path-reservations.js
4.31
KB
-rw-r--r--
pax.js
3.97
KB
-rw-r--r--
read-entry.js
2.78
KB
-rw-r--r--
replace.js
5.57
KB
-rw-r--r--
strip-absolute-path.js
917
B
-rw-r--r--
strip-trailing-slashes.js
394
B
-rw-r--r--
types.js
1.07
KB
-rw-r--r--
unpack.js
24.78
KB
-rw-r--r--
update.js
866
B
-rw-r--r--
warn-mixin.js
725
B
-rw-r--r--
winchars.js
535
B
-rw-r--r--
write-entry.js
14.94
KB
-rw-r--r--
Delete
Unzip
Zip
${this.title}
Close
Code Editor : strip-absolute-path.js
// unix absolute paths are also absolute on win32, so we use this for both const { isAbsolute, parse } = require('path').win32 // returns [root, stripped] // Note that windows will think that //x/y/z/a has a "root" of //x/y, and in // those cases, we want to sanitize it to x/y/z/a, not z/a, so we strip / // explicitly if it's the first character. // drive-specific relative paths on Windows get their root stripped off even // though they are not absolute, so `c:../foo` becomes ['c:', '../foo'] module.exports = path => { let r = '' let parsed = parse(path) while (isAbsolute(path) || parsed.root) { // windows will think that //x/y/z has a "root" of //x/y/ // but strip the //?/C:/ off of //?/C:/path const root = path.charAt(0) === '/' && path.slice(0, 4) !== '//?/' ? '/' : parsed.root path = path.slice(root.length) r += root parsed = parse(path) } return [r, path] }
Close